Developing Data Pipelines for Intelligent Applications
Developing Data Pipelines for Intelligent Applications
Blog Article
In today's data-driven world, sophisticated applications require seamless access to vast volleys of information. Building robust and efficient data pipelines is essential for enabling these applications to analyze data in real time and generate actionable insights. Well-designed data pipelines automate the collection , conversion , and integration of data from various sources into a centralized database. This facilitates efficient data analysis, machine learning, and the deployment of intelligent applications across diverse industries.
Building Scalable and Reliable Data Infrastructure
In today's data-driven world, organizations need robust and scalable data infrastructure to effectively manage their growing volume of information. Architecting a reliable system involves meticulously considering factors such as storage choices, compute resources, network capacity, and security protocols. A well-designed data infrastructure should be able to accommodate fluctuations in demand while ensuring data accuracy. Additionally, it's crucial to implement backup mechanisms to minimize the impact of potential outages.
A common approach to building scalable data infrastructure is by employing a distributed architecture. This allows for dynamic scaling based on requirements. Additionally, cloud platforms often provide managed services for databases, storage, and other components of the infrastructure, which can simplify setup and reduce operational overhead.
Unlocking Big Data Processing with Spark and Hadoop
In today's data-driven world, the capacity to process vast volumes of information is paramount. Hadoop, a distributed storage and processing framework, provides the foundation for tackling these massive datasets. Spark, a high-performance platform, further enhances Hadoop's capabilities by enabling accelerated data processing in the system.
Spark's in-memory processing strategy allows for real-time analytics and optimized workflows, making it an indispensable tool for organizations seeking to derive valuable insights from their data.
To completely master big data processing with Spark and Hadoop, a comprehensive knowledge of both technologies is necessary.
This includes learning about data management, distributed processing paradigms, and fine-tuning Spark applications for maximum performance.
Extracting Business Insights Through Data Engineering
Data engineering is the backbone of effective data analysis. By constructing robust data pipelines and establishing efficient data storage systems, data engineers facilitate businesses to harness the full impact of their data. This method alters raw, unstructured data into relevant insights that can be used to improve business processes. From discovering customer trends to forecasting future demands, data engineering contributes a crucial role in driving data-driven decision making.
Businesses that invest in robust data engineering platforms are better positioned to thrive in today's competitive business landscape.
Harnessing the Power of Data Transformation and Integration
Data is the lifeblood of modern organizations, but it often comes in diverse formats and silos. Extracting its true value requires a sophisticated understanding of data transformation and integration. This involves harmonizing disparate datasets, cleansing inconsistencies, and organizing information for seamless analysis and utilization. Through skilled manipulation, data can be get more info mapped into a unified and actionable format, empowering organizations to make informed decisions.
- Data restructuring
- Merging data sources
- Pipeline management
Data Governance and Security in a Cloud-Native World
In today's rapidly evolving environment, organizations are increasingly adopting cloud-native architectures to enhance agility, scalability, and effectiveness. Therefore, this shift presents unique problems for data governance and security. Ensuring the accuracy of sensitive data while complying with regulations becomes paramount in a distributed and dynamic cloud environment.
- Deploying robust data classification and access control policies is crucial to safeguard against unauthorized disclosure or alteration.
- Employing advanced security tools, such as encryption, intrusion detection systems, and vulnerability scanning, can help mitigate risks associated with cloud-based data storage and processing.
- Guaranteeing continuous monitoring and auditing capabilities is essential to detect suspicious activity and respond promptly to security breaches.
Furthermore, fostering a culture of data protection throughout the organization is critical. Training employees on best practices, implementing strong password policies, and promoting understanding about potential threats can significantly enhance overall data security posture.
Report this page